College Football
Washington at California
Game of the Week. Marshawn Lynch, on two bad ankles, was huge. The Hail Mary by Washington to tie the game with no time left was crazy. Earlier in the second half, California had gone for it on fourth down instead of kicking an easy field goal and came away with no points on the drive. The Washington quarterback, Carl Bonnell, threw four interceptions in regulation and another one in overtime. Desmond Bishop, who intercepted Bonnell in overtime to end the game, and Marshawn Lynch are both number 10.Southern Mississippi at Virginia Tech

Miscellaneous Notes
Both
college football's Syracuse and pro football's Cincinnati wore orange and
black Halloween uniforms. The Bengals are now 5 and 0 in their Halloween jerseys.
LaDainian Tomlinson has completed six passes in nine attempts in his career. Five of the six completions went for touchdowns.
The Cincinnati Bengals did not get a first down until there was 7:43 left in the first half.
During the World Series game two pregame on the radio, Joe Morgan coined a new term. "Patchmeal" is a combination of piecemeal and patchwork, and was used in reference to the Cardinal pitching staff.
It's ironic that the guy who cries about the ball not being thrown to him (Terrell Owens) drops an easy pass with no defender near him on a big 4th and 2 play in the 3rd quarter with his team down 19 to 7 to the New York Giants.
I'm already tired of hearing what a great guy Tiki Barber is.
Randy Moss may have had a big game against the Cardinals, but the stat line does not show that he dropped a number of passes he should have caught, including one that would have gone for a touchdown.
Arizona has forced 11 turnovers the last 2 games and they lost both games.
